The Denver Broncos were trending toward losing in the Divisional Round, as the Bills had taken a lead as the fourth quarter was winding down, but Bo Nix led a go-ahead touchdown drive and got the lead back. After some back-and-forth in overtime, Denver kicked a game-winning field goal.
They'll now host the AFC title game for the first time since the 2015 NFL Season, which was also against the New England Patriots. History is repeating itself a bit, as the parallels between 2015 and 2025 continue to grow. It's not a bad thing, either.
